How Effective Is The Extreme Power Saver?

The unbearable hot weather has caused me to get worried with my high power consumption considering that I could not avoid using an airconditioner AT ALL TIMES whenever I'm at home.  Although MERALCO announced yesterday that it will lower down its power rates this month, I still could not be consoled knowing that I would not be able to maintain anymore my monthly average usage of 60kwh nowadays.

Then my officemate mentioned the Extreme Power Saver.  She learned from the testimony of someone else that accordingly, extreme power saver is effective.  I immediately browsed the web and searched for the product's feedbacks.  I first bumped into this CareerMom's blog wherein the author claims that the extreme power saver functions to its name.  However, when I got across this forum from  http://www.electronicslab.ph, i found out there were conflicting comments regarding the Extreme Power Saver.  Some say the product is composed only of a capacitor and IC (I don't even know what are those for!).  Further research also disclosed that it is effective only when the appliances you are using are already old.


Help!  I really need to know if Extreme Power Saver works!  Right now, I am torn between buying Extreme Power Saver and cooler fan, which both are intended to save power cost but the former has yet to prove its worth.

FYI, according to my officemate, Ace Hardware at MOA has reduced the price of Extreme Power Saver from the regular rate of P1,999 but then the promo will last only until May 13.  In other words, I need to decide fast!
